The Region Manager, Community Onboarding– FisionX is responsible for leading the team of Community Onboarding Managers within their market, end-to-end oversight, and on-time delivery of FisionX's new residential construction projects.
Responsibilities:
- Develop and maintain relationships with key stakeholders in assigned communities and division offices where communities are being developed and across internal business units to successfully deliver FisionX communities.
- Educate division level partners and community homeowners about the onboarding process and our suite of technology products.
- Maintain constant and ongoing communication regarding community status with project stakeholders.
- Manage team to ensure the launch process progresses according to plan and the property receives the "white glove" experience from project kick-off to successful handoff to our regional operations team.
- Lead team to maintain consistent presence and visibility at assigned property(s) and be responsive to requests from customers or builders’ personnel. Engage in and immediately respond to customers or builder/develop staff that needs immediate intervention, escalate to leadership accordingly.
- Track project tasks utilizing Site Tracker, Sales Force and/or specified tools to ensure all milestones are met and to identify any risk points requiring escalation.
- Work cross-functionally and with business partners to mitigate circumstances preventing on-time qualitative delivery while working with partners to remove internal and external restriction points that could cause delays.
- Prepare meaningful daily/weekly project status and executive reports.
- Ensure COM’s team is able to obtain a qualitative list of units (homeowner names and/or addresses) and provide all relevant information to internal teams to ensure accurate account set up and billing is aligned with the contract.
- Assist COM where needed to coordinate “pre-launch” kick-off meetings with the On-Site Operations, Construction, and Sales Teams.
- Participate in developmental training, certifications, and increased proficiencies of team.
- Must be willing and able to work a flexible schedule, including weekends, evenings and holidays and travel up to 60% as required by business needs.
- Other duties as assigned by Supervisor.

What We Do
Hotwire Communications is one of the nation’s leading providers of fiber optic telecommunications services specializing in delivering its advanced suite of services to unique market segments. Through its Fision® Home, Fision® Work, Fision® Stay, Fision® U, Fision® Encore and Fision® Govt market verticals Hotwire Communications provides advanced, customized, fiber optic telecommunications services to residential, commercial, hospitality and campus environments. The Hotwire Communications team has been providing telecommunications services since 2000, and Hotwire has been providing fiber based telecommunications services since 2005. Fision Home - We bring a 1 Gbps dedicated connection to each door, over 600 channels of cable TV, premium channels, Video On Demand, and HD content. Fision Work – Full range of commercial products for businesses of all sizes. Metro Ethernet, data collocation, business control and commercial phone products including hosted PBX Fision Stay – Full service provider for hotels offering guests the same entertainment features they enjoy at home as well as premium hospitality features allowing guests to experience the next generation of hotel technology. For the hotel staff we have admin & management tools to make managing the guest experience seamless. Fision U – Fiber optic delivery to every community to offer Gigabit speed capabilities, both wired and wireless models, and digital and HD channels with no box needed in affordable, bundled solutions.
